Transaction

2977308cc130cd6c2bd601838a2764d57170f98340733cd143380fee6f0e5d62

Summary

In Block371770
TimeMon, 25 Sep 2023 23:23:15 UTC
Total Input2131.02371722 Nebula
Total Output2131.02365362 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
513962 Confirmations2131.02365362 Nebula
Raw Transaction